Hr Project Specialist salary in Singapore

Average Yearly Salary of Hr Project Specialist in Singapore is approximately 121,200 SGD (60,528 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Hr Project Specialist do?

occupation personasAn HR Project Specialist is responsible for overseeing and managing various HR projects within an organization. They collaborate with HR teams and other departments to ensure the successful implementation of HR initiatives, such as talent acquisition, performance management, employee engagement, and organizational development. Their role involves conducting research, analyzing data, developing project plans, and coordinating project activities. They may also be involved in designing and delivering training programs, creating HR policies and procedures, and providing support in change management processes.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ary. The salary increase over years of experience can vary widely based on factors such as job industry, job role, location, company size, and individual performance.
